dir.c: revert r60772, r60770, and r60769
Using readdir(3) without any locking causes thread-safety
problems if directory streams get shared between threads. On
ancient platforms, readdir(3) may have thread-safety problems
even on different directory streams.
Using readdir_r(3) is not viable, either, as it's deprecated
due to name overflow problems.
So for now, rely on GVL as in previous Rubies and perhaps
consider per-"struct dir_data" mutexes for modern platforms
which allow concurrent calls to readdir(3) on different
directory streams.
